EVBox awarded with gold medal rating by EcoVadis

EVBox has been awarded a gold medal rating in recognition of its sustainability actions by EcoVadis as a result of the 2023 assessment. The result is based on the evaluation of policies, actions, and results of activities from the previous year in the areas of environment, labor, human rights, ethics, and sustainable procurement. EVBox scored a total of 73 points and is in the top 1 percent of companies rated by EcoVadis in the ‘manufacture of other electrical equipment industry’ and top 5 percent of all companies rated by EcoVadis.

The EcoVadis assessment methodology rates companies’ actions when determining social and environmental affairs in their business operations. The assessment looks beyond compliance standards to evaluate the way companies make an impact in economic, social, and environmental affairs, as well as the role of internal and external stakeholders. EVBox’s double materiality assessment, products made with more sustainable materials, and operational carbon footprint contributed to its gold medal rating this year.

Sustainability is a fundamental part of EVBox
EVBox’s commitments to a sustainable future are an integral part of business that continuously guide decisions and developments. In 2022, EVBox received a silver medal rating with 64 points from EcoVadis. This year the company raised the score to 73 points, resulting in gold status.

The majority of improvements which led to this result are in the environment and ethics categories, demonstrating the joint efforts of different departments and employee commitment to the company’s mission. EVBox integrates ESG risk assessments and sustainability clauses in wider company processes and agreements, such as the partnership with Drake & Farrell announced in 2022 and the One Charger Two Lives initiative. The company also provides training and supports employee resource groups activities to ensure a safe and ethical environment for all, as seen on the My Gender My Pride 2022 campaign, which raised 10.000€ for COC Nederland last year.
